Ejd1056, Apr 2026
Amazing experience
Although it seems a little disorganised getting everyone onto the water, the trip was very good. The guide- John- was very knowledgeable and we saw lots of bats. A word of warning though, it is quite a way to row and when we were rowing back it was dark but also there was a head wind so it was quite tough - it’s about 3 miles of rowing altogether. There’s simply no place quite like Texas. The US’ second-largest state is incredibly diverse and offers far more beyond the cliches—and Texas tours can help you experience all the biggest cities and scenery like a local. Whether you fill up on brisket on an Austin food tour, channel your inner astronaut at Houston’s Space Center, or kayak around South Padre Island at sunset, you’ll soon consider yourself a die-hard Texas fan.
